2020-10-9A2916-双路全桥PWM电机驱动器
UDN2916B,UDN2916EB,并UDN2916LB电机驱动器设计用于驱动一个双极步进电机绕组或双向控制两个直流电机。这两种桥有能力维持45V和包括内部脉冲宽度调制(PWM)控制输出电流为750毫安。输出都得到了优化低输出饱和压降(小于1.8伏总源,加上在500毫安接收器)。PWM电流控制,最大输出电流为确定用户的选择参考电压和感应电阻。选择两个逻辑电平输入输出电流限制为0,33,67,或100%的最高水平。每座桥的A相输入决定负载电流方向。桥梁包括接地夹和反激式二极管对感应瞬变保护。内部产生的延误防止交叉电流开关电流方向时。特别上电顺序不是必需的。热保护电路禁用的产出,如果芯片温度超
